College of Engineering Trivandrum Admission 2025: Eligibility & Selection Criteria
The admission is based on course-specific eligibility criteria. The college provides several programmes at undergraduate and postgraduate levels. Students must satisfy both the eligibility and selection criteria of the programme to be eligible for admission. The college also offers lateral entry for its BTech programme. Students can look at the table below to know about the eligibility and selection criteria for popular courses:
| Course Name | Eligibility | Selection Criteria |
|---|---|---|
| MBA | Graduation with a minimum aggregate of 50% from a recognised university | CAT| CMAT| KMAT Kerala| KMAT |
| BTech | Class 12 with a minimum aggregate of 45% from a recognised board | KEAM| JEE Main |
| MTech | Graduation with a minimum aggregate of 55-65% from a recognised university | GATE |
| BArch | Class 12 with a minimum aggregate of 50% from a recognised board | KEAM| NAT |

Steps for Admission Process 2025
The admission procedure includes several steps, such as application, selection, document verification and final seat confirmation. Students seeking to enrol in any of the provided courses must meet the specified admission criteria before registering. The admission process is conducted offline. Interested students can check the following steps to complete the admission process:
- Registration Process
Since admissions are entrance-based, students must appear and clear the accepted exam. CEE will issue an allotment letter to the shortlisted students. Students are required to download the admission form from the official website and submit the form along with the required documents.
- Selection Process
The selection process is done on the basis of valid scores in the accepted entrance exams (GATE/ KMEA/ KMAT Kerala/ NATA, etc.). CEE releases the allotment memo to the shortlisted students. Participate in the state counselling for seat allotment.
- Admission Confirmation
Students are required to visit the college campus with the required documents on the day of admission to complete the procedure. It is advisable to complete the procedure on the same day to avoid any miss. Additionally, students must pay the required fee for seat confirmation at the time of admission.

COE Trivandrum MTech Admission 2025
CET Trivandrum MTech admission is entirely based on the candidate's valid score in GATE. The programme is offered in 24 distinct specialisations in evening batch and lateral entry mode as well. The eligibility criteria for the MTech course offered at the College of Engineering, Trivandrum is to pass graduation in the relevant field from a recognised university. COE Trivandrum MCA Admission 2025
For candidates interested in seeking admission to the MCA programme need to have a valid score in the Kerala MCA entrance examination conducted by Commissioner of Entrance Exams (CEE).
COE Trivandrum MBA Admission 2025
Candidates seeking admission to the MBA programme which is offered in both full-time and part-time mode need to have a valid score in CAT/ CMAT/ KMAT followed by an institute-level GD & PI round. The basic eligibility is to pass graduation in the relevant field from a recognised university. Interested candidates can visit the official website of the college to learn further. Commonly asked questions On MBA/PGDM Admissions
Yes, it is possible to get an MBA seat at CET Trivandrum with a valid CMAT score. The institute accepts CAT, CMAT, and KMAT scores for MBA admissions. Thus, students who did not appear for CMAT or did not score well can apply via KMAT or CAT scores. Students are selected for the programme after evaluation of their overall profile and performance in the GDPI rounds.
To get into MBA courses offered by CET Trivandrum, candidates must apply for the course in the first place. The applications can be submitted via the institute's official website. Students who fulfil the basic eligibility criteria are eligible to apply.
Once the application stage is over, the admissions committee screens all applications and shortlists students who meet the required cutoff for accepted entrance exams. Further, these shortlisted students are invited to participate in group discussions and personal interview rounds. Those who perform well are offered admission. Such candidates must report to the institute for verification of documents and payment of fees.
